Exploring Pivotal Shifts in Consumer Preferences Technological Advancements and Regulatory Landscapes Reshaping Lightweight Sport Bike Design and Demand
Consumer preferences in the lightweight sport bike segment are undergoing a profound metamorphosis. Riders who once prioritized raw acceleration and top speed now seek machines that integrate digital interfaces, rider assistance features, and carbon-reduction credentials. This shift in buyer mindset has incentivized manufacturers to invest in lighter composite materials, intelligent ride modes, and over-the-air software updates. Meanwhile, environmental regulators across key regions continue to tighten emissions standards, compelling brands to explore electric and hybrid powertrain options earlier than anticipated.Concurrently, the rise of urban mobility initiatives has spurred demand for smaller displacement sport models that deliver agile handling in congested environments. Manufacturers are responding by optimizing chassis geometry and adopting modular architectures capable of accommodating both internal combustion and electric drive systems. Beyond product development, the retail landscape itself is in flux. Traditional dealership networks are augmenting showroom experiences with e-commerce platforms and virtual configurators, enabling buyers to customize liveries, adjust suspension settings, and select financing options from the comfort of home.
Taken together, these transformative shifts underscore the need for agility and foresight. Brands that effectively anticipate evolving rider lifestyles, regulatory interventions, and technological breakthroughs will be best positioned to capture the next wave of market expansion and brand loyalty.
Unpacking the Cumulative Effects of 2025 United States Tariff Policies on Supply Chains Production Costs and Competitive Strategies across Lightweight Sport Bike Manufacturers
In 2025, the United States enacted a new tariff regime targeting imported components and fully assembled lightweight sport bikes. These measures were designed to bolster domestic manufacturing but have generated ripple effects throughout global supply chains. Component suppliers in Asia and Europe have faced higher duties on items such as precision-machined engine parts, electronic control units, and lightweight frame materials. As a result, production costs have risen, prompting some manufacturers to absorb expenses while others have passed increments onto distributors and end users.Faced with margin pressures, leading brands have accelerated efforts to localize key production processes. Several assembly plants in North America have expanded capacity for high-value tasks such as frame welding and final calibration. At the same time, sourcing strategies have shifted toward nearshoring partnerships and dual-sourcing agreements to mitigate exposure to further trade policy volatility. These adjustments have introduced new complexities in logistics planning, quality control procedures, and inventory management across regional hubs.
Despite initial disruptions, market participants are finding pathways to adapt. Collaborations between OEMs and domestic suppliers are yielding innovative materials and streamlined component architectures that offset some tariff-related cost burdens. Moreover, strategic alliances with logistics providers have enabled more efficient freight consolidation and expedited customs clearance. Collectively, these responses illustrate the cumulative impact of the 2025 tariff initiatives on production economics and competitiveness within the lightweight sport bike arena.
Revealing In-Depth Segmentation Insights by Engine Capacity Fuel Type Price Range Application and Sales Channels Driving Strategic Market Decisions
Segment evaluation reveals that engine capacity plays a critical role in product positioning and consumer appeal. Models below 250Cc cater to entry-level urban riders but are increasingly offered with gasoline, electric, or hybrid propulsion to address diverse commuting priorities. The 250Cc to 500Cc range commands significant attention by pairing manageable power output with lightweight chassis dynamics; each displacement tier is further differentiated by electric, gasoline, and hybrid configurations to serve both performance seekers and environmentally conscious commuters. For those exploring the midrange, the 500Cc to 750Cc segment balances spirited acceleration with everyday usability, again available across electric, gasoline, and hybrid powertrains. At the top end, capacity above 750Cc remains the domain of experienced riders seeking track-focused performance, yet even these machines now feature electric assistance and hybrid powertrain integration.Beyond engine displacement, fuel type segmentation underscores the rise of non-combustion propulsion. Pure electric and hybrid offerings are gaining ground alongside traditional gasoline engines, which continue to evolve through single, twin, and multi-cylinder designs that optimize power delivery and thermal efficiency. Price range segmentation further clarifies market stratification: models positioned below 3,000 USD attract cost-driven consumers seeking basic transportation, whereas those in the 3,000 to 6,000 USD bracket emphasize value through enhanced performance and features. The 6,000 to 10,000 USD segment represents mainstream sport bikes balancing technology and affordability, and above 10,000 USD sits the premium tier featuring flagship innovations and bespoke customization.
Application-based insights reveal distinct demand drivers, from daily commuting to track days, recreational racing, and road racing events. Similarly, sales channels-from aftermarket dealers to OEM networks and online storefronts-shape purchase journeys based on service expectations, product variety, and financing options. These layered segmentation insights equip industry stakeholders with the clarity needed to tailor product roadmaps and marketing strategies for each target cohort.
Unveiling Distinct Regional Patterns in Demand Infrastructure and Growth Potential across the Americas Europe Middle East Africa and Asia-Pacific for Sport Bikes
Regional performance patterns indicate that the Americas remain a bellwether for consumer enthusiasm and technological adoption. In North and South America, strong recreational biking cultures and expanding aftermarket networks sustain demand for both entry-level and premium sport models. Regulatory frameworks in these markets emphasize safety and emissions compliance, encouraging manufacturers to introduce advanced rider assistance systems and cleaner powertrains. Shoppers in urban centers favor nimble, sub-500Cc options, while enthusiasts in rural and open-road environments gravitate toward midrange and high-displacement bikes.Across Europe, the Middle East, and Africa, the mix of stringent emissions standards and a deeply rooted racing heritage has catalyzed investment in high-performance yet eco-sensitive designs. European riders’ affinity for road racing and track-day participation has driven brands to integrate superior braking systems, aerodynamic fairings, and electronic stability controls. Meanwhile, emerging markets in the Middle East and Africa display a growing appetite for premium and luxury models, supported by expanding dealership infrastructures and financing solutions.
In Asia-Pacific, rapid urbanization and rising disposable incomes are fueling a surging interest in lightweight sport bikes. Consumers in densely populated cities prioritize compact displacements compatible with congested streets, yet they also seek advanced connectivity and performance features. Manufacturers are responding by localizing production, forging partnerships with regional suppliers, and tailoring model lineups to reflect local regulatory environments. Infrastructure investments, such as dedicated racing circuits and skill-development academies, further amplify the region’s strategic importance.
